#6f5a8a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f5a8a is composed of 43.5% red, 35.3%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 34.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 266.3 degrees, a saturation of 21.1% and a lightness of 44.7%. #6f5a8a color hex could be obtained by blending #deb4ff with #000015.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#6f5a8a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060507 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f5a8a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716c78 is the less saturated color, while #6402e2 is the most saturated one.
